Sourcing guidance for White Cane

What are the key technical specifications to consider when sourcing white canes for the visually impaired?

When sourcing white canes, prioritize material durability and weight. The most common materials are Aluminum (durable and cost-effective), Carbon Fiber (ultra-lightweight and high tactile sensitivity), and Fiberglass. Ensure the cane features a high-visibility reflective finish (usually 3M reflective tape) for safety. For folding models, verify the elastic cord tension and the integrity of the joint reinforcements to prevent collapsing during use.

Which compliance standards and certifications are mandatory for white canes in international markets?

White canes are often classified as Class I Medical Devices. For the US market, suppliers should be FDA registered. For the European Union, a CE Mark and compliance with Medical Device Regulation (MDR 2017/745) are essential. Additionally, ensure the manufacturing facility holds ISO 13485 certification, which specifically governs quality management systems for medical devices.

How do different tip types affect the usage scenarios of the white cane?

The choice of tip is critical based on the end-user's environment. Marshmallow tips are versatile for urban settings, while Rolling tips (ball or disk) are preferred for 'constant contact' techniques on rougher terrain. Ceramic or metal tips provide the best auditory and tactile feedback. Ensure your supplier offers interchangeable tip systems with standardized hook or slip-on attachments to increase product versatility.

What ergonomic features should be prioritized for long-term user comfort?

The handle grip should be made of non-slip materials like rubber, cork, or EVA foam. An ergonomic flat-sided grip helps the user maintain proper orientation. Furthermore, the length of the cane must be customizable; a standard rule is that the cane should reach the user's sternum or underarm, so sourcing a variety of sizes (usually 90cm to 150cm) or telescopic adjustable models is recommended.

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for White Canes

What are the primary risks when importing medical-grade white canes?

The biggest risk is customs seizure due to lack of medical certification. Always verify that the supplier's CE or FDA documentation is authentic and matches the factory name. Another risk is structural failure in lightweight carbon fiber models; always request a pre-shipment stress test report to ensure the canes do not snap under pressure.

What are the best practices for shipping and packaging to prevent damage?

White canes, especially long rigid ones or carbon fiber models, are prone to bending or crushing. Insist on reinforced cardboard tubes or double-walled outer cartons with internal dividers. For folding canes, ensure each unit is in a protective nylon sheath before being boxed. Use FOB (Free On Board) terms if you have a reliable freight forwarder to maintain better control over shipping costs and handling.
